James Trafford linked with move to Middlesbrough

James Trafford has been linked with a summer move to Middlesbrough.

City’s young goal keeper is currently on duty with the England under 21 squad at the European under 21 championships.

James Ray of the 72.co.uk reports that Middlesbrough are looking at Trafford to be their number one keeper. Trafford is in line to replace another City goalkeeper in Zack Steffen. Steffen’s loan finished with Middlesbrough at the end of last season.

Zack Steffen has been linked with a permanent move away from Manchester City.

There is no shortage of interest in James Trafford.

Burnley and Sheffield United have also been linked with a move for Manchester City’s ambitious young goal keeper.

On the back of his strong loan spell at Bolton Wanderers and his strong form thus far for the England under 21’s, interest is growing in Trafford.

Trafford currently hasn’t conceded a goal at the UEFA under 21 Championships for England.

His strong form has helped England win their two opening games to seal a place in the quarter finals of the tournament.

Whether or not it’s a loan move or a permanent transfer for Trafford remains to be seen. A fee of £6 million has been reported to secure the services of the Manchester City keeper.
